Python中手机号码正则表达式,Python怎么用正则表达式匹配全省身份证号前六位
本篇文章给大家谈谈Python中手机号码正则表达式,以及Python怎么用正则表达式匹配全省身份证号前六位对应的知识点,文章可能有点长,但是希望大家可以阅读完,增长自己的知识,最重要的是希望对各位有所帮助,可以解决了您的问题,不要忘了收藏本站喔。
一、python正则表达式中要匹配汉字怎么弄
这个比较的容易。有一个表达式。给你找一下。两个的功能应该是相同的。你需要先将字符串转换成unicode
二、Python怎么用正则表达式匹配全省身份证号前六位
importreidCardPattern=r'44\d{15}(\d|x)'#比如广东省身份证以44开头str1='4405821988110812180x'#要比较的字符串m=re.compile(idCardPattern).match(str1)print("Match:"+str(m.group()))
三、Python数据校验方法
1、在Python中,有多种方法可以进行数据校验。一种常见的方法是使用条件语句和内置函数来检查数据的类型、长度和范围。
2、另一种方法是使用正则表达式来验证字符串的格式。还可以使用第三方库,如`pydantic`和`marshmallow`,来定义数据模型和验证规则。此外,还可以自定义校验函数来检查数据是否满足特定的条件。无论使用哪种方法,数据校验对于确保数据的完整性和准确性非常重要。
四、python中特殊字符的替换
至于用哪个方法的话,看你自己的选择了。
五、Python正则表达式中re.M是什么意思
正则表达式中的re.M表示将字符串视为多行,从而^匹配每一行的行首,$匹配每一行的行尾我给你个Python语言的例子,你看看吧这个程序是匹配冒号加一个空格后的数字串,中间有换行符\n所以用多行匹配re.M
好了,关于Python中手机号码正则表达式和Python怎么用正则表达式匹配全省身份证号前六位的问题到这里结束啦,希望可以解决您的问题哈!
——————————————小炎智能写作工具可以帮您快速高效的创作原创优质内容,提高网站收录量和各大自媒体原创并获得推荐量,点击右上角即可注册使用
相关新闻推荐
- Python中正则表达式的模块是(python正则用法) 2023-11-28
- Python中手机号码正则表达式,Python怎么用正则表达式匹配全省身份证号前六位 2023-11-28
- Python18身份证号正则表达式 怎么把身份证中间变星号 2023-11-28
- Php正则表达式提取字母数字 正则表达式[^].php(丨$)是什么意义 2023-11-28
- Php 正则表达式和验证器不同?请举例说出验证规则和验证文本的区别 2023-11-28
- Perl正则表达式官方中文版,perl正则语法(:的含义 2023-11-28